For the 2024 school year, there are 4 public schools serving 1,666 students in Blytheville School District. This district's average testing ranking is 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public schools in Arkansas.
Public Schools in Blytheville School District have an average math proficiency score of 8% (versus the Arkansas public school average of 36%), and reading proficiency score of 12% (versus the 37%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 87%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Arkansas public school average of 41% (majority Black).

Blytheville School District, which is ranked within the bottom 50% of all 257 school districts in Arkansas (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2020-2021 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 75-79% has decreased from 78%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$15,870 is higher than the state median of $13,010. The school district revenue/student has grown by 23%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$14,977 is higher than the state median of $12,922. The school district spending/student has grown by 8% over four school years.
